Output fb69513aefefbc2eb89cc02883958863c88f770a46f40bf1412089c048219ea6:0

value
38909925
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 26a4af529b57d7c5912f95b5735dab5f7d8c01b6 OP_EQUALVERIFY OP_CHECKSIG
address
14XKxo3ST4TAnqQbDKfF4fTsXqZEUSCyzw
transaction
fb69513aefefbc2eb89cc02883958863c88f770a46f40bf1412089c048219ea6
spent
true